With a history dating back two centuries, this classically imposing building enjoys a unique position within the medieval village of Saint Emilion, boasting superb views over Grand Cru classe vineyards as well as the Unesco world heritage monuments of this stunning village. Featuring classic hallmarks of the Napoleon III epoch including elegant high ceilings, marble fireplaces and a stone, sweeping spiral staircase, the property has successfully lent itself to both residential and commercial use in its past; regularly topping the lists as a luxury boutique hotel and wine venue in this internationally acclaimed destination before the current owners claimed it as their own private residence.

Firmly established as one of the world’s most iconic heritage villages, Saint Emilion attracts over a million visitors each year to its cobbled streets - drawn to its remarkable architectural and historic monuments as well as for its world famous vineyards. With three Michelin-starred restaurants and an abundance of great bistros and brasseries, the village has gained a reputation as an internationally recognised gourmet destination and its proximity to Bordeaux, together with excellent transport links, has enabled this small village to achieve global recognition.
